Just as classical computers can be thought of in boolean algebra terms, quantum computers are reasoned about with quantum mechanics. By representing each qubit with a vast collection of mol ecules, one can afford to let measurements interact with a few of them. The companies with commercial interests specifically in the development of quantum computing range from startups to established technology multinationals. Predicting the future brings stability to quantum computing. Sep 25, 2012 this is the same with quantum computing, the more qubits, the better the result. Dorit aharonov, quantum computation, december 15, 1998. Quantum computing download ebook pdf, epub, tuebl, mobi. Quantum computing has immense potential, making light work of some of the most difficult tasks, such as simulating the bodys response to drugs, predicting weather patterns, or analysing big datasets. Please email comments on the quantum computation roadmap to richard hughes with a copy to malcolm boshier.
Nuclear magnetic resonance approaches to quantum information processing and quantum computing section 6. An introduction to quantum computing for nonphysicists. University of amsterdam, febmay 2011, and compiled. Mcgrawhill publishing company shoppenhangers road maidenhead berkshire sl6 2ql uk quantum computing in quantum computing, we witness an exciting and very promising merging of two of the deepest and most successful scientific and technological developments of this century. Quantum computing applications quantum computing report. A brief introduction to quantum computing benjamin good may 2, 2007 abstract in the past 20 years, quantum computing has blossomed into a major area of research for physicists and computer scientists all over the world, despite the fact that a viable quantum computer remains elusive. Ion trap approaches to quantum information processing and quantum computing. The content of this book is presented as a set of design methods of quantum circuits.
This clear, practical book takes quantum computing out of the realm of theoretical physics and teaches the fundamentals of the field to students and professionals who have not had training in quantum computing or quantum information theory, including computer scientists, programmers, electrical engineers, mathematicians, physics students, and. April shoppenhangers road berkshire sl6 2ql uk quantum. Mika hirvensalo maps out the new multidisciplinary research area of quantum computing. Quantum information technology progress in informatics, no. Quantum programming languages school of computing science. These lecture notes were formed in small chunks during my \ quantum computing course at the university of amsterdam, febmay 2011, and compiled into one text thereafter. Tw o imp orta n t typ es o f nor mal op erat ors are selfadjoint a a. Quantum computing jozef gruska quantum measurement has the effect of magnifying one of the outcomes of quantum superposition probabilistic, sequential only at this point do indeterminacy and probabilities e. This is the same with quantum computing, the more qubits, the better the result.
However, to introduce quantum computing, we shall only need a few quantum concepts and principles. Gruska, quantum computing, mcgrawhill, 1999 japanese translation in 2003 m. Quantum computing will bring immense processing possibilities. Quantum computing and the ultimate limits of computation. The sp ectr al the or em for a self a dj o in t op erat or a sa y s tha t. Our mission is to integrate new discoveries in physics, engineering, manufacturing, and computer science into breakthrough approaches to computation to help solve some of the worlds most challenging computing problems. As we know that quantum mechanics is the physics of very very small. Quantum computing advanced topics in computer science. Each chapter was covered in a lecture of 2 45 minutes, with an additional 45minute lecture for. Despite its infancy, confidence in the future of quantum computing is growing. Chuang, quantum computation and quantum information, cambridge. The josephson junction is the basic building block of a superconducting qubit, and thus a quantum computer.
Quantum computer science an introduction, cambridge university press. Quantum computing is a relatively new area of computing that has the potential to greatly speed up the solution of certain problems. Two decades ago, we learned that the quantum paradigm implies that essentially all the deployed public key cryptography will be completely broken by a quantum computer sho94 and that brute force attacks of symmetric ciphers can also be sped up by roughly a quadratic factor gro96, bbht98. Aimed at advanced undergraduate and postgraduate courses in computer science and physics. This can be done in a completely reversible manner, as long as the demons memory stores the. He suggested in 1982 that quantum computers might have fundamentally more powerful computational abilities than conventional ones basing his conjecture on the extreme difficulty encountered in computing the result of quantum mechanical processes on conventional computers, in. Introduction what can we do with our quantum computers. A short introduction to topological quantum computation. Building qubits phase across junction energy maximum 0 energy energy minimum energy diagram of a junction electrons weak link superconductor what are the basic principles. Unlike classical bits, a quantum bit can be put in a superposition state that encodes both 0 and 1. Computing quantum for four weeks, iqc and uw students and faculty were invited to hear the 2003 nobel prize winner in physics teach what he knows best.
Grovers algorithms and amplitude amplification grovers search algorithm and its modi. However, quantum computers work in a fundamentally di erent way than classical computers. Orientated to computational aspects such as algorithms, networks, automata and quantum information theory. Quantum prokuxniy122011 pdf computing course at the. In quantum computing, we witness an exciting and very promising merge of two of the deepest and most successful scientific and technological developments of this century. In this course we will study the model of computation and several algorithms in areas of interest to operations research. Basics of quantum computing in this section i will brie.
Quantum computing is based on quantum mechanical concepts. In two years, we could witness the birth of a 64 qubit processorcapable of processing 2 64 variables instantaneouslymaking a quantum computer faster than a traditional computer for. Abstract this article presents very basic concepts concerning quantum information processing and deals with the main areas of quantum computation. Market research media have projected the quantum computing market to exceed usd 5 billion by 2020 8. Munro2, and kae nemoto3 1,3national institute for informatics 2ntt basic research laboratories abstract. These lecture notes were formed in small chunks during my \quantum computing course at the university of amsterdam, febmay 2011, and compiled into one text thereafter.
Quantum logic gate implemented 1995 nist cnot gate using trapped ions quantum algorithm 7 qubits 2001 ibm used shors algorithm to factor 15 largest qubit register 12 qubits 2006 icq benchmarked a 12 qubit register decoherence. Find materials for this course in the pages linked along the left. Computing jozef gruska quantum measurement has the effect of magnifying one of the outcomes of quantum superposition probabilistic, sequential only at this point do indeterminacy and probabilities e. Computing in this manner essentially tackles extremely difficult tasks that ordinary computers cannot perform on their own. In classical computing, a bit is a term to represent information by computers. Jun 19, 2017 if quantum computing is susceptible to moores law, watch out. Lecture 5 pdf, postulates of quantum mechanics, super dense coding, amit, jan. Quantum mechanics is a mathematical language, much like calculus. Quantum computing makes use of quantum phenomena, such as quantum bits, superposition, and entanglement to perform data operations. The implications of this new field of quantum information theory are still being explored and may yet deliver more surprises. No previous knowledge of quantum mechanics is required. Quantum logic gate implemented 1995 nist cnot gate using trapped ions quantum algorithm 7 qubits 2001 ibm used shors algorithm to factor 15 largest qubit register 12 qubits 2006 icq benchmarked a 12 qubit register decoherence the bane of quantum computing.
Approaching quantum computing, 2005, 386 pages, dan c. Each chapter was covered in a lecture of 2 45 minutes, with an additional 45minute lecture for exercises and homework. Quantum world classical world quantum computation is deterministic highly exponentially parallel unitary described by schrodinger. Quantum mechanics qm describes the behavior and properties of elementary particles ep such as electrons or photons on the atomic and subatomic levels. Quantum computation and quantum information, 2000, cambridge university press n. Spring 2008 university of waterloo university of waterloo. Gruska quantum measurement has the effect of magnifying one of the outcomes of quantum om a computing point of view. To understand quantum mechanics, we need to shrink down. His notes were designed as a guide for his students using the nc text, and they will help you get through some key examples.
In this paper, we introduce the basic theory of quantum. Quantum computing simplified scientific american blog network. Quantum world classical world quantum computation is deterministic highly exponentially parallel unitary described by. Fundamentals of quantum computing technical articles. Just as classical physics uses calculus to explain nature, quantum physics uses quantum mechanics to explain nature. Quantum computing technologies group jet propulsion laboratory ms 126347, california institute of technology, pasadena, ca 91109 the discovery of an algorithm for factoring which runs in polynomial time on a quantum computer has given rise to a concerted effort to understand the principles, advantages, and limitations of quantum computing. Quantum computing is a whole new way of building computer using quantum mechanics. Quantum computing simplified scientific american blog. In fact, chemists, who have used nmr for decades to study complicated molecules, have been doing quantum computing. Quantum computing report will use the information you provide on this form to be in touch with you and to provide updates and marketing by email. Sep 02, 2015 quantum computing has immense potential, making light work of some of the most difficult tasks, such as simulating the bodys response to drugs, predicting weather patterns, or analysing big datasets.
The text contains an introduction to quantum computing as well as the most important recent results on the topic. We introduce anyons at the systemindependent level of anyon models and discuss the key concepts of protected fusion spaces and statistical quantum evolutions for encoding and processing quantum information. A promising technology is the quantum computers, and this paper gives a general overview about this subject. Leggett introduced the general idea of topological protection and its possible application to quantum computing. Quantum computing, jozef gruska, 1999, quantum computers, 439 pages. Arthur ekert, patrick hayden and hitoshi inmori, basic concepts in quantum computation, 16 january 2000. Quantum computing could dramatically speed up processing, but it needs to be made more stable first while quantum computers already exist, such as. Basic concepts and the principles of quantum mechanics are presented and explained when necessary. If you do buy this book search for the quantum computing tutorial by mark oskin, an assistant professor at the university of washington. The rst algorithm that will be explored in this tutorial is lov grovers quantum database search 5.
Grovers algorithm searches for a speci ed entry in an unordered database, employing an important technique in quantum algorithm design known as amplitude ampli cation to achieve a polynomial speedup over the best classical algorithms. Requirements for quantum computing perhaps the most critical, universal aspect of quantum computers is the closedboxrequirement. In this illustration the demon sets up a pressure difference by only raising the partition when more gas molecules approach it from the left than from the right. Quantum computation roadmap quantum information science. Quantum computing applications ashley montanaro department of computer science, university of bristol 25 february 20. In two years, we could witness the birth of a 64 qubit processorcapable of processing 2 64 variables instantaneouslymaking a quantum computer faster than a traditional computer for some types of operations. A gentle introduction eleanor rieffel and wolfgang polak. Dwave systems founded in 1999, dwave systems is the worlds first quantum computing company. Quantum computation and quantum information michael pdf. The subject of quantum computing brings together ideas from classical information theory, computer science, and quantum physics. Hilbert space basics abstract hilbert space is a mathematical framework suitable for describing concepts, principles, processes and laws of the theory of quantum world called for historical reasons quantum mechanics, in general. Quantum computing and ai some futurologists believe that qcs will lead to significant advances in ai, but this is unlikely no indication that qc will be generally applicable to ai qcs may speed up certain tasks useful in ai development, such as searching for information. In quantum computing, we witness an exciting and very promising merge of two of the deepest and most. Quantum computation and quantum information by michael a.
430 545 1115 1528 1640 1069 1242 1426 762 194 919 1219 1486 1381 1379 1155 1068 1205 707 691 1196 1131 1335 35 1491 940 1136 15 18 718 699 1079 304 564 1310